MCCLELLAN-WILSON

MCCLELLAN-WILSON is a Texas oil lease in Hardeman County, Railroad Commission district 09, operated by Decleva, Paul.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from January 1993 to August 2026, totalling 408,082 barrels.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$846K, with roughly $202K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 276 barrels a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was July 2022, at 510 barrels.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 22%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

How much is MCCLELLAN-WILSON worth?
The remaining production from MCCLELLAN-WILSON is estimated to be worth about $846K in total as of 26 August 2026, within a range of $660K to $1.0M.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in MCCLELLAN-WILSON is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production MCCLELLAN-WILSON has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year.
